A registration scheme run by the council and Merton Volunteer Centre is to give hard-working volunteers the chance to win cash prizes just for entering their details online.

The council wants to know how many people in the borough devote their time and energy to helping others. It is encouraging everyone over 16 who volunteers for at least 100 hours per year to register their name and organisation at www.merton.gov.uk/ivolunteer.

A prize draw will be held once 1,550 people have registered. Lucky volunteers can scoop indiviudal prizes of £500, £100 and £50, with extra prizes of £1,000, £750 and £500 for their organisation.

The competition is open to anyone who has completed at least a year of volunteering between April 2007 and March 2010.

The council cabinet member responsible, Councillor Henry Nelless said: “It is helpful for the council to know how many volunteers there are in the borough so that it can encourage and support volunteering even more in the future."
